How to Obtain the Electronic Inspection Certificate?
2 Answers
The steps to obtain the electronic inspection certificate are: 1. Open your phone and click on the Traffic Management 12123 app; 2. Click on 'Apply for Inspection Exemption Certificate'; 3. Click on the vehicle to enter; 4. Fill in the application information; 5. Upon approval, you will receive the electronic certificate; 6. If the previous certificate has not expired, a pop-up will appear. The electronic inspection certificate initiative is implemented by the traffic management authorities through the unified national internet traffic safety service platform and the Traffic Management 12123 mobile app, providing electronic certificate services to vehicle owners, drivers, and relevant industries and management departments.
As a young person who just bought a new car, I received my first electronic inspection sticker last year. The whole process was super simple: first, download and install the Traffic Management 12123 app, which can be found in the mobile app store. Then, register an account by entering your phone number and logging in with the verification code received. When binding vehicle information, make sure the license plate number and the last few digits of the engine number are accurate. Shortly after passing the annual inspection, the app automatically pushed a notification prompting me to collect the sticker. I clicked into the motor vehicle services section and downloaded the electronic certificate with one click, saving it to my phone’s photo album. It took less than ten minutes—super convenient! Now, I no longer need to stick a paper label, which won’t fall off in wind or rain, and it’s also eco-friendly and saves resources. I can show it anytime with my phone, like when encountering a checkpoint at an intersection.
